Search a number
-
+
301578476292 = 22337348717853
BaseRepresentation
bin1000110001101110111…
…10100101101100000100
31001211102112002221011000
410120313132211230010
514420113042220132
6350313201213300
730534252516132
oct4306736455404
91054375087130
10301578476292
11106998207965
124a546031230
1322591b69852
141084ca32752
157ca105a87c
hex46377a5b04

301578476292 has 96 divisors (see below), whose sum is σ = 792844335360. Its totient is φ = 99116110080.

The previous prime is 301578476279. The next prime is 301578476323. The reversal of 301578476292 is 292674875103.

It is a happy number.

301578476292 is a `hidden beast` number, since 3 + 0 + 1 + 5 + 7 + 8 + 4 + 7 + 629 + 2 = 666.

It is a Harshad number since it is a multiple of its sum of digits (54).

It is an unprimeable number.

It is a pernicious number, because its binary representation contains a prime number (19) of ones.

It is a polite number, since it can be written in 31 ways as a sum of consecutive naturals, for example, 38399038 + ... + 38406890.

It is an arithmetic number, because the mean of its divisors is an integer number (8258795160).

It is a 1-persistent number, because it is pandigital, but 2⋅301578476292 = 603156952584 is not.

Almost surely, 2301578476292 is an apocalyptic number.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 301578476292,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(396422167680).

301578476292 is an abundant number, since it is smaller than the sum of its proper divisors (491265859068).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

301578476292 is a wasteful number, since it uses less digits than its factorization.

301578476292 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 12810 (or 12802 counting only the distinct ones).

The product of its (nonzero) digits is 5080320, while the sum is 54.

The spelling of 301578476292 in words is "three hundred one billion, five hundred seventy-eight million, four hundred seventy-six thousand, two hundred ninety-two".

Divisors: 1 2 3 4 6 9 12 18 27 36 54 73 108 146 219 292 438 657 876 1314 1971 2628 3942 4871 7853 7884 9742 14613 15706 19484 23559 29226 31412 43839 47118 58452 70677 87678 94236 131517 141354 175356 212031 263034 282708 355583 424062 526068 573269 711166 848124 1066749 1146538 1422332 1719807 2133498 2293076 3200247 3439614 4266996 5159421 6400494 6879228 9600741 10318842 12800988 15478263 19201482 20637684 30956526 38251963 38402964 61913052 76503926 114755889 153007852 229511778 344267667 459023556 688535334 1032803001 1377070668 2065606002 2792393299 4131212004 5584786598 8377179897 11169573196 16754359794 25131539691 33508719588 50263079382 75394619073 100526158764 150789238146 301578476292